Commit Graph

1051 Commits

Author SHA1 Message Date
xiongziliang
47cc97f696 修复rtmp增长时间戳相关问题 2020-08-04 11:10:40 +08:00
xiongziliang
a9b0ca9cdd hls支持opus 2020-08-01 20:56:34 +08:00
xiongziliang
a93e3a395e 添加bom头 2020-08-01 10:24:28 +08:00
xiongziliang
a22f97c777 rtsp/rtmp/mp4支持opus并整理代码 2020-08-01 10:22:12 +08:00
xiongziliang
b4a3b608ab 修复rtmp增长时间戳相关bug 2020-08-01 10:20:27 +08:00
xiongziliang
4d82d0ffdf 修复丢失小帧的bug 2020-08-01 10:17:09 +08:00
xiongziliang
c7225dffbc 整理rtsp客户端代码 2020-08-01 10:14:42 +08:00
xiongziliang
5d436d0a1f 修复websocket服务端收到close请求后未断开连接的问题:#430 2020-08-01 10:13:42 +08:00
xiongziliang
3acfb15c99 完善H264 rtp解包打包相关代码 2020-07-26 19:56:39 +08:00
xiongziliang
c0fde62480 完善aac rtp解析 2020-07-24 20:10:47 +08:00
xiongziliang
4281a1272e Merge remote-tracking branch 'origin/master' 2020-07-24 20:04:53 +08:00
xiongziliang
a44a63423c 解决rtsp推流,aac时间戳增量太大导致flv.js播放异常的问题:#392 2020-07-24 20:03:35 +08:00
Zhou Weimin
04840742cf 修复rtsp拉流rtp FU-A最后一个分片size为0的问题;#424 2020-07-19 07:21:18 +00:00
xiongziliang
7254c39fc2 rtsp推流采用相对时间戳,防止音视频不同步:#392 2020-07-16 16:36:26 +08:00
xiongziliang
c31b0cc26b H264Track不过滤SEI: #411 2020-07-16 16:26:13 +08:00
xiongziliang
f84b3d90b4 流未找到事件中,可以立即返回播放失败: #417 2020-07-16 16:00:31 +08:00
xiongziliang
85f28ce1f0 修复seq溢出时的日志误报:#418 2020-07-16 15:46:34 +08:00
xiongziliang
7f8aa7b3d6 Merge remote-tracking branch 'origin/master' 2020-07-16 10:41:28 +08:00
xiongziliang
bdb28c53de 重命名前确保关闭mp4文件:#416 2020-07-16 10:40:30 +08:00
lyg1949
f420509c5c
修复点播rtmp时多出一个后缀名的bug
vlc,mpv等播放rtmp时的url规则与代码中注释的不同,导致出现2个后缀名
2020-07-15 14:17:18 +08:00
xiongziliang
0bb593f817 rtp推流无人观看时,自动关闭端口:#410 2020-07-14 09:50:06 +08:00
xiongziliang
b588053571 整理rtsp服务器相关代码 2020-07-10 10:42:23 +08:00
xiongziliang
bc5931dce9 修复G711生成RTP类型无效的bug 2020-07-09 11:15:01 +08:00
xiongziliang
a164b28608 优化rtp解析代码 2020-07-08 23:23:11 +08:00
xiongziliang
d191347839 修复bug 2020-07-08 22:49:08 +08:00
xiongziliang
d4908c3162 提高rtsp客户端健壮性 2020-07-08 22:29:08 +08:00
xiongziliang
be65ec5f1d 提供rtsp服务器稳定性 2020-07-08 22:19:05 +08:00
xiongziliang
1c19394b3d 防止rtmp协议重复生成Track 2020-07-08 21:39:30 +08:00
xiongziliang
7bce212701 修复rtsp重复推流判断无效的bug:#394 2020-07-08 12:42:05 +08:00
xiongziliang
b2ff53037b http api新建的rtp服务器可以自动超时移除 2020-07-08 10:25:30 +08:00
xiongziliang
e58a63c528 优化代码 2020-07-08 10:09:16 +08:00
xiongziliang
248b2d5cb9 完善GB28181推流 2020-07-08 09:36:10 +08:00
xiongziliang
477f99b756 支持动态创建GB28181收流端口并可指定stream_id:#338 2020-07-07 10:01:12 +08:00
xiongziliang
30260e5414 复用printSSRC函数 2020-07-07 09:58:08 +08:00
xiongziliang
b603b8a68d 支持http api动态添加或关闭rtp服务器 2020-07-02 22:23:43 +08:00
xiongziliang
3c858a8351 添加媒体注册回调事件:#373 2020-07-02 18:14:39 +08:00
xiongziliang
e679e74695 去除多余#include 2020-06-30 21:14:51 +08:00
xiongziliang
d2c052a673 优化代码逻辑 2020-06-30 21:11:59 +08:00
xiongziliang
9e42772b48 rtmp aac config包没有负载 2020-06-30 21:08:52 +08:00
xiongziliang
29077dcef4 rtmp播放成功时确保aac track处于ready状态 2020-06-30 21:00:45 +08:00
xiongziliang
41c75fb66a 新增是否开启浏览http目录的配置选项:#367 2020-06-30 09:16:02 +08:00
xiongziliang
bbcb4d41f7 修复ps解析误判为aac的bug 2020-06-29 11:55:13 +08:00
xiongziliang
038979b716 修改rtmp metadata codec由字符为整形,兼容比较老的rtmp服务器 2020-06-28 21:49:08 +08:00
xiongziliang
fd77398291 修复dts计算可能导致不同步的问题:#369 2020-06-28 15:24:08 +08:00
xiongziliang
f67e9fce9a 修复访问悬垂指针的可能 2020-06-28 15:21:41 +08:00
xiongziliang
66c5a7169a 修复metadata中没duration导致播放失败的bug:#362 2020-06-24 11:02:35 +08:00
xiongziliang
e76bc65243 修复开启转协议后,无人观看掐流延时不定期的bug 2020-06-19 10:19:42 +08:00
xiongziliang
5f50441f43 降低第三方库头文件依赖性 2020-06-12 18:17:49 +08:00
xiongziliang
f03351a71a 修改dts生成逻辑 2020-06-11 23:06:01 +08:00
xiongziliang
efa92752c7 完善对高规格aac的支持 2020-06-11 19:21:46 +08:00